    On Sunday 30 November 2003 08:54, Gary Kline wrote:

    > Another look at the php4 build clued me in. It was a
    > one-line hack to the Makefile... .

    You shouldn't hack the Makefile, cause now you have both www/mod_php4 and
    lang/php4 installed and screwed up dependencies.

    You should uninstall www/mod_php4 (just force it). Then install lang/php4.

    The lang/php4 port will check for the existence of an apache installation and
    install the apache module (which is www/mod_php4) accordingly.
